Conveniences of Advanced Cataract Surgery



When taking into consideration sophisticated cataract surgical treatment, you can expect better vision and faster recovery times compared to conventional approaches. Advanced cataract surgery techniques, such as laser-assisted procedures, use greater precision in removing the gloomy lens and changing it with a clear man-made lens. This precision results in far better aesthetic end results, with lots of clients experiencing substantially sharper vision post-surgery. Furthermore, progressed cataract surgery typically results in faster recuperation times, permitting you to resume your everyday activities faster.

One more advantage of innovative cataract surgical procedure is lowered dependence on glasses or call lenses after the procedure. Risks and Difficulties to Consider



Taking into consideration sophisticated cataract surgery likewise includes understanding the prospective risks and issues that may arise during or after the procedure.



While advanced cataract surgical treatment is typically safe, like any surgical procedure, there are some threats to be familiar with. These may consist of infection, bleeding, swelling, or swelling. In many cases, there may be problems with the intraocular lens, such as misplacement or clouding of the lens. Issues can additionally occur throughout the healing procedure. Some people might experience boosted eye pressure, bring about discomfort or modifications in vision. It's essential to comply with post-operative care directions faithfully to lessen these threats. If you observe any kind of sudden changes in your vision, serious pain, or various other concerning signs and symptoms, contact your eye doctor instantly.

While these dangers exist, it's necessary to consider them versus the possible advantages of enhanced vision and lifestyle that progressed cataract surgical procedure can use.

Patient Suitability and Eligibility



To establish if you appropriate for sophisticated cataract surgical procedure, your eye doctor will analyze various factors including the health and wellness of your eyes and overall medical history. Aspects such as the severity of your cataracts, the visibility of various other eye problems like glaucoma or macular deterioration, and the total wellness of your eyes will certainly all be thought about. In addition, your surgeon will certainly review your basic health standing, consisting of any clinical conditions you might have and medications you're taking.

It is necessary to communicate openly with your eye doctor about any kind of existing health and wellness issues, previous eye surgical procedures, or medicines you're currently utilizing. Your specialist will certainly also consider your expectations and way of life when identifying if advanced cataract surgery is the ideal option for you. By giving extensive information and discussing your objectives for the procedure, you and your cosmetic surgeon can work together to decide if you're a suitable prospect for advanced cataract surgery.
